Across TCGA patient cohorts, PLAU mutation is significantly associated with the RNA expression of many other genes, with 1,540 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ible PLAU-associated genes across cancer lineages are MIR1266, RNU6-1305P, and RPSAP32. Each is linked with PLAU in more than 2 cancer types. Because this analysis shows association rather than direction, both PLAU-to-partner and partner-to-PLAU results are reported.
